    Code is made using keys

    Mercedes keys are among the most unique kinds of keys you can buy, and they also come with very sophisticated security systems built into them. As a result, if you lose your Mercedes key, it can be a costly proposition to replace.

    It is possible to save money by having your key cut to code. This is a great solution for those who have lost their Mercedes key but cannot afford to go to the dealer to pay the high costs.

    This method is applicable for a variety of different models, including the latest and older models that are equipped with transponders or chips. You can use a smartphone app to scan your car's code and then hand them the locksmith the keys to cut a new key.

    It's crucial to know what type of keys are in your car to ensure that the process can be as simple as it can be. There are three kinds of keys you will find in the vehicle of Mercedes.

    Non-transponder chip key fob battery replacement or non-chip key This is a normal car key made of steel that doesn't include a chip inside it, which means that you don't have to code it in order to use it.

    A transponder key (or chip key), on the other hand, contains the tiniest RFID chip in it. The chip has a unique code that the ignition of your car reads. If it doesn't match, your engine won't start.

    There are a variety of ways to cut a key in code however, they can be lengthy and complex for someone who doesn’t have the technical expertise. An automotive locksmith who is familiar with Mercedes vehicles and has the equipment to complete this task is the best way to get your key cut to code.

    This is also a great option for those who need an urgent key cut and don't have time to wait for the dealer to cut their Mercedes keys. They can cut and program keys on-site within an hour or less, versus the several hours it would take to drive to the dealership.

    Keys cut by VIN

    The VIN, or vehicle identification number is a unique 17-character identification number that can be found in most modern cars. It can be used to identify your car and track it down in case of theft.

    The VIN can be used to track your prized possession, and is also a method to ensure you always have a spare key. It can be used to cut different keys, such as biometric or smart keys as well as metal transponder key fobs.

    It might surprise you to learn that your VIN can be used to create an individual replacement key. It's usually $30 more than the standard car keys, but you will get a bespoke product that's as functional as it is.

    Another interesting aspect is that the VIN is also a good method of determining if your car has any security features, like an anti-theft system. The VIN can also be used to determine if your vehicle has the keyless entry system. This is a wonderful security measure.

    There are many good reasons to consider getting your bespoke key made from the vehicle's VIN but the most important is that it is a lot cheaper than if you were to purchase the standard car key. You can also rest assured that you'll receive a high quality product that is built to last.
